What Genetic Traits Define Sighthounds?

Sighthounds are defined by a unique combination of genetic traits that enhance their distinctive physical and behavioral characteristics. These breed characteristics stem from genomic sequencing, revealing 64 enriched Gene Ontology terms linked to sighthound phenotypes.

Key genetic variations include:

  • Neurological focus: Involves genes tied to axon development and cell adhesion.
  • Cardiovascular fitness: Selective genes enhance heart rate regulation and heart development, essential for speed.
  • Behavioral traits: 131 genetic variants underline chasing behavior, with strong heritability showing a genetic basis rather than environmental influence.

These complex genetic mechanisms contribute to the sighthound’s remarkable hunting and racing capabilities. What Are the Unique Health Profiles of Sighthound Breeds?

sighthound breed health characteristics

How do the health profiles of sighthound breeds differ from those of other dog breeds?

  • Hematologic Differences: Sighthounds, like Greyhounds, have higher hematocrit (50-63%), hemoglobin, and mean corpuscular volume than other breeds. Their white blood cell and platelet counts are typically lower.
  • Thyroid Function: Over 70% of sighthounds show low total T4 or T3 levels, complicating hypothyroidism diagnoses. Standard reference intervals may inaccurately classify their thyroid status.
  • Cardiovascular Physiology: Sighthounds exhibit specialized cardiovascular traits, including higher systematic blood pressure, which can exceed 160 mmHg.
  • Genetics and Disease: Research on genetic mutations in sighthounds is ongoing, aiming to improve our understanding of inherited heart diseases and overall sighthound health. How Do Urinary Parameters Vary Among Sighthounds?

sighthounds unique urinary parameters

Understanding the variations in urinary parameters among sighthounds raises important questions for veterinarians and owners alike.

  • Sighthounds show significant differences in urinary metrics compared to non-sighthound breeds. Their urinary protein concentration averages about 249 mg/l, lower than the 300 mg/l found in other breeds (P = 0.045).
  • Additionally, their urinary creatinine concentration is particularly higher, measuring around 23.0 mmol/l compared to 17.5 mmol/l in non-sighthounds (P = 0.000).
  • The urine protein-to-creatinine (UPC) ratio reflects this trend as well; sighthounds have UPC values averaging 0.13 versus 0.18 in non-sighthounds (P = 0.000).

What Research Methodologies Are Used in Sighthound Studies?

In the domain of sighthound studies, various research methodologies play an essential role in advancing our understanding of these unique breeds. One prominent approach is genomic analysis, which includes techniques like whole-genome sequencing (WGS) to explore population history and trait genetics. We utilize single nucleotide polymorphism (SNP) calling pipelines to identify reliable genetic markers and positively selected genes linked to athletic traits.

Additionally, behavioral studies leverage surveys to quantify traits such as aggression and attachment in sighthounds. Through Principal Component Analysis (PCA), we can identify key behavioral patterns explaining over 70% of variance, followed by unsupervised clustering techniques to reveal natural groupings. Combining these methodologies enriches our knowledge of sighthounds’ genetics and behavior.
